The senior market is one of the fastest-growing in real estate today. Knowing how to meet the needs of maturing Americans who are selling, buying, relocating, or refinancing residential or investment properties is key in tapping into this niche.
The Aurora Association of REALTORS® offers the Seniors Real Estate Specialist (SRES) designation on June 13 & 14, so put it into your schedule now.
This special two-day course gives you the unique tools to position yourself as a Senior Specialist within your market. Learn to:
- Identify the power of generational demographics
- Develop and maintain relationship marketing skills
- Counsel rather than sell to seniors
- Use team-building skills with other senior professionals
- Understand the implications of tax laws, probate and estate planning
- Create a point of difference from the competition
The senior market presents unique challenges and opportunities. The SRES class teaches you to understand the range of housing and developmental needs of each of the three major segments of the growing mature population while earning respect and trust.
Because a senior's home is very often much more than just a financial investment, mature buyers may confront significant concerns and fears during the homebuying process. The SRES designation teaches you to effectively address those fears, creating a personalized housing plan and using counseling tools that reinforce the comfort and confidence required by today's mature clients.
